The phospholipid bilayer functions mainly as a structural framework for the membrane where the polar heads of the phospholipids tend to orient towards their polar surroundings, preserving the hydrophobic part from any contact with water.
<h3>What are phospholipids?</h3>
They are lipid molecules that have a strongly polar group in addition to the hydrophobic hydrocarbon chain.
<h3>Characteristics of phospholipids</h3>
- The polar heads are oriented towards the aqueous medium (intra and extracellular).
- The hydrophobic tails tend to be oriented towards the lipid medium, that is, inside the bilayer, constituting the membrane matrix.
Therefore, we can conclude that phospholipids, due to their amphipathic nature, tend to orient or organize themselves spontaneously, forming the so-called lipid bilayer.

<em>Fermentation does not involve an electron transport system, and no ATP is made by the fermentation process directly. Fermenters make very little ATP—only two ATP molecules per glucose molecule during glycolysis. ... During lactic acid fermentation, pyruvate accepts electrons from NADH and is reduced to lactic acid.</em>
